Rep. Sara Jacobs Hosts Nearly 7,000 San Diegans on Telephone Town Hall
Rep. Sara Jacobs (CA-51) hosted a telephone town hall last night with nearly 7,000 San Diegans to provide an update about President Trump, Elon Musk, and House Republicans’ efforts to dismantle the federal government and her work to fight back. She also answered questions live from constituents on topics ranging from Medicaid to the targeting of the Department of Education and lawsuits against DOGE to lowering the cost of housing.
